We are currently looking for an experienced Hod Carrier to join a busy site in Oxford.
Duties will include:
- Assisting bricklayers on site
- Carrying bricks and mortar
- Keeping work areas clean and organised
- General site support as required
Location: Oxford
Rate: £16.00 – £18.00 per hour (depending on experience)
Hours: Full-time
Start: Immediate
Requirements:
- Valid CSCS card
- Previous experience as a Hod Carrier
- Full PPE
- Reliable and hard-working
